Atomic structure — practice question

During analysis of chlorine gas using a mass spectrometer, $^{35}\text{Cl}^+$ ions are detected. Which row is correct?

  • Anumber of neutrons = $17$; electronic configuration $= 1s^2 2s^2 2p^6 3s^2 3p^4$
  • Bnumber of neutrons = $17$; electronic configuration $= 1s^2 2s^2 2p^6 3s^2 3p^6$
  • Cnumber of neutrons = $18$; electronic configuration $= 1s^2 2s^2 2p^6 3s^2 3p^4$
  • Dnumber of neutrons = $18$; electronic configuration $= 1s^2 2s^2 2p^6 3s^2 3p^6$
